Solution for 2+9-x/4=4 equation:



2+9-x/4=4
We move all terms to the left:
2+9-x/4-(4)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-x/4+7=0
We multiply all the terms by the denominator
-x+7*4=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-1x+28=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
-x=-28
x=-28/-1
x=+28
